Memory dumps are suggestive of a problem with Kaspersky. Please uninstall Kaspersky, then install a fresh copy of the latest, Win8 compatible version in order to test.

Also, this is a known BSOD cause:
ASACPI.sys Thu Aug 12 22:52:52 2004 (411C2D04)
Asus ATK0110 ACPI Utility (a known BSOD maker in Win7 and Win8). Also a part of many Asus utilities
http://www.carrona.org/drivers/driver.php?id=ASACPI.sys
Please update this driver from the Asus website (you'll usually find it in the ATK or the Utilities sections on the download page).


Daemon Tools (and Alcohol % software) are known to cause BSOD's on some Windows systems (mostly due to the sptd.sys driver, although I have seen dtsoftbus01.sys blamed on several occasions).
